Local Propane Suppliers Elected to Industry Leadership

JEFFERSON CITY, Mo. Aug. 7, 2017 –– The Missouri Propane Gas Association installed its new Board of Directors on Tuesday, August 1. The ceremony took place at the organization’s annual meeting in Branson and included these local representatives:
Association Officers, Executive Committee: President Randy Warner Ferrellgas, King City; Vice President Derek Poe, Titan Propane Branson; Treasurer Brian Brooks, Brooks Gas Marshfield; Membership Chair Luke Fitzpatrick, MFA Oil, Wardsville; Past President Chair, Quentin Salley, Salley’s Propane, Bates City.

MPGA is a not-for-profit trade association organized to promote the safe and efficient use of propane. According to the U.S. Census, approximately 9% of Missouri’s households use propane for heating, hot water and cooking. Propane is used in agriculture, manufacturing, tourism and transportation as a safe and versatile energy source.
